<br />WILD SWANS has changed a lot from its original conception – perhaps the most of any of my books – but the poetry of Edna St. Vincent Millay has always played a role.<br /><br />Back in the fall of 2013, I’d just read April Tucholke’s brilliant BETWEEN THE DEVIL & THE DEEP BLUE SEA. I loved the creepy-gorgeous atmosphere of it and admired how the Citizen Kane, the family’s crumbling old mansion by the sea, functions almost as another character. I’ve always loved setting-heavy books, and I’d just finished my historical fantasy trilogy and wanted to write something completely different. I set out to write a sort of Gothic-flavored contemporary mystery. I decided that the setting of my new book would be an old white farmhouse on the Eastern Shore of Maryland, with the Chesapeake Bay right in its backyard.<br /><br />In the book’s early incarnation, the house was haunted. Not – as it is now – figuratively, by the weight of being a Milbourn girl. (Everyone in their small town knows what it is to be a Milbourn girl: Talented. Troubled. Cursed.) Originally, there was the ghost of a famous novelist, Dorothea, who had written one Great American Novel and then, like Harper Lee, become a recluse. Over the course of the summer, as Ivy worked with her granddad’s cute poetry student to archive Dorothea’s journals, they discovered a series of clues that perhaps Dorothea hadn’t written the novel after all. Perhaps she’d stolen it. Perhaps she’d murdered someone to keep that secret. And perhaps her ghost was willing to murder again to make sure it stayed secret. One of the clues that Ivy and Connor would stumble upon was the Millay poem <a href="http://www.poetryfoundation.org/poem/237262">“Dirge without Music</a>.” <br /><br />Unfortunately, I don’t actually know how to write a mystery. I am constantly surprised by TV whodunnits. I do not have a suspicious, logical, clue-parsing mind. The book, in that incarnation, was clearly not working. <br /><br />An editor who read the beginning suggested that perhaps I could take the ghost and the mystery out and still have a summery, character-driven novel. And so Dorothea became Ivy’s great-grandmother, who was selfish and talented and troubled, but not murderous. Now the plot revolves around a family legacy of both artistic talent and mental illness. Ivy and Connor still work together to archive Dorothea’s journals, but Dorothea’s a famous poet, not a novelist.<br /><br />And Connor is a poet, too, with tattoos of poems he loves. Ivy loves his talent and his passionate focus even as she's a bit jealous of it. One of those poems – one that means so much to him that it’s tattooed right over his heart – is “A Dirge Without Music.” (I’ll let you read the book to find out why, but it's a subject of fascination for Ivy - and not just because seeing it means seeing Connor shirtless.) In early days, lines from "A Dirge Without Music" were the epigraph for the book, but unfortunately it is not in the public domain.<br /><br />My editor, searching for a title, read some Millay and came across “Wild Swans.” She suggested we use that as the title. And when I read it, it felt like a perfect fit:<div>
<br /><blockquote style="border: 0px; color: #373737; font-family: Georgia, 'Bitstream Charter', serif; font-size: 15px; font-style: italic; line-height: 24.375px; margin: 0px 3em; outline: 0px; padding: 0px; quotes: ''; vertical-align: baseline;">
<div style="border: 0px; font-family: inherit; font-style: inherit; margin-bottom: 1.625em; outline: 0px; padding: 0px; vertical-align: baseline;">
I looked in my heart while the wild swans went over.<br />And what did I see I had not seen before?<br />Only a question less or a question more;<br />Nothing to match the flight of wild birds flying.<br />Tiresome heart, forever living and dying,<br />House without air, I leave you and lock your door.<br />Wild swans, come over the town, come over<br />The town again, trailing your legs and crying!</div>
</blockquote>
<br />To me, this poem speaks to the yearning that the Milbourn women feel. Ivy, like her mother and grandmother and great-great-grandmother, is ambitious and ambivalent about small-town life. She clings to the comfort of it even as she finds it suffocating. House without air, I leave you and lock your door – this line particularly resonates with me; it is exactly how I think Ivy’s mother feels about the house and the town. Erica is desperate to escape the version of herself that she is there, even if she hurts her own daughters in the process. <br /><br />I’m so happy that this poem is in the public domain, so I can share it here and as the book’s epigraph.</div>

<br /><br />I love that this novel works on so many levels. On the surface, it is a fun paranormal story with a breezy tone (and a genuinely creepy reveal regarding the source of the magic), but beneath that it is a thoughtful examination of free will with incredibly high stakes.<br /><br />Aspen has gone through life with a gift of "reaching" - that is, if he touches something that belongs to someone, he can see inside them and take away anything from motivations to aptitudes for math or even physical markers like freckles or burn scars. Because of this, he's quite selfish and entitled. He uses his power for his own gain without much thought of the consequences to others, despite evidence that his magic has caused people serious harm. He doesn't know them personally, so he thinks "so what?" His justification lies in a family secret: they are the protectors of the town, and if they don't perform a ritual to keep a magic cliff satisfied, the cliff will crumble and the town will be crushed. It's the sacrifice of a few for the greater good argument - but is that what is really going on here? Aspen starts to have his doubts after questions arise about the truth of his cousin's death ...<br /><br />Ribar has a gift for banter and writing complex relationships between flawed, authentic characters. The magic system is imaginative and logical. I loved the parallels between his romance with Brandy and his parents failed marriage, and the examination of how even our negative qualities are necessary to shaping our identities.<br /><br />Reminded me a lot of Maggie Lehrman's <i>The Cost of all Things</i>, which I also highly recommend.<br /><br /><br />And guess what? This is the type of novel I love - great, high-concept premise, relatable characters, unique structure and storytelling. And it's SO different than the Chaos Walking series (which I also adored) so plus points for that too.<br />
<br />
Let's start with the premise. Basically, Ness pokes fun at the "chosen one" trope by making his protagonist just an ordinary guy who lives in an extraordinary town. Mikey is not an "indie kid" so he doesn't have to worry about being the one who is essential to fighting off demons or vampires. He has his own stuff going on: his sister has an eating disorder, his dad is an alcoholic, his mom is running for office, and he has OCD and is in love with a friend of his.<br />
<br />
So structure-wise, there's a short run-down at the start of each chapter telling us what is happening in the "main plot" and then Mikey tells us what's going on in his life for the rest of the chapter - and it's clearly much more interesting and authentic.<br />
<br />
I love the underlying theme of being the hero of your own story, and I rooted for Mikey the entire novel.<br />
<br />
You'll enjoy this if you like meta-fiction, originality and gentle satire.<br />

So - the book itself. Lenore is the youngest daughter of a family who won the lottery and then spent the money wildly over the years until there's nothing left. Lenore's parents expect her to give up her part of the money when she turns 18 (it has been in a trust) to keep them afloat, and she is ready to do this until her older sister confesses that the money is dirty and that whatever Lenore does, she needs to get rid of it completely.<br />
<br />
So that's the mystery - what's wrong with the money? Turns out, a lot. Lenore is visited by an angel who also warns her to get rid of it - and she only has a week until her birthday to figure out what to with it.<br />
<br />
The novel explores the idea of the universe having checks and balances on good and evil - when evil is thwarted by good, it seeks out weaker targets.<br />

I love these lyrics. I think that Oberst wrote this song to go with my story. That isn’t true, of course, but the song reminds me of my character, Georgia, and her brother, Lucky. Georgia has always been in awe of Lucky’s ease in his life. He brought the world home to False Bay with him when he returned from his adventures and he made it seem small and friendly. After he’s gone, Georgia doesn’t know how to look at the world anymore. <br /><br />“I fell asleep with you still talking to me and you said you weren’t afraid to die” <br /><br /></div>

ABOUT DR. SEUSS<br />Theodor “Seuss” Geisel is one of the most beloved children’s book authors of all time. His long list of awards includes Caldecott Honors for McElligot’s Pool, If I Ran the Zoo, and Bartholomew and the Oobleck, the Pulitzer Prize, and eight honorary doctorates. Works based on his original stories have won three Oscars, three Emmys, three Grammys and a Peabody. Geisel wrote and illustrated 45 books during his lifetime, and his books have sold more than 650 million copies worldwide. Though Theodor Geisel died on September 24, 1991, Dr. Seuss lives on, inspiring generations of children of all ages to explore the joys of reading. For more information about Dr. Seuss and his works, visit Seussville.com.<br /><br /><br />ABOUT WHAT PET SHOULD I GET?<br />In the Fall of 2013, an original manuscript with accompanying sketches by Dr. Seuss, aka Ted Geisel, was discovered in the La Jolla, California home of the late beloved children’s author. That complete manuscript was for the picture book, WHAT PET SHOULD I GET?, and will be published by Random House Children’s Books on July 28, 2015. It is the first original new Dr. Seuss book since the publication of the last book of Dr. Seuss’s career, Oh, the Places You’ll Go! in 1990. WHAT PET SHOULD I GET? captures the excitement of a classic childhood moment—choosing a pet—and features the brother and sister characters that Dr. Seuss drew in One Fish Two Fish Red Fish Blue Fish.<div>
